“At First 5, we are proud of our vision, that all Contra Costa young children have what they need to be healthy and ready to learn. This is a lot to take on, especially now, when overwhelming inequities are seen across communities in our county. Thankfully, we have partners like Tandem, Partners in Early Learning who believe that families, no matter what race, income, or language, deserve accessible, culturally relevant, and inclusive early learning opportunities. It is this commitment that makes Tandem such an integral partner to First 5’s mission. One example of our partnership is our work together in an initiative called Ready Kids East County, which came out of our findings that African American young children in Contra Costa county were less likely to be ready for kindergarten than their peers in other races and ethnicities. It is an honor to be working with Tandem in this effort so that we can nurture and cultivate and realize the beautiful potential of every child. Gracias, Tandem!”
Ruth Fernandez

Executive Director, First 5 Contra Costa

“For over two years now, the Development and Research in Early Math Education network headquartered at Stanford University has been partnering with Tandem to design, develop, and deliver high-quality early math learning resources for families and practitioners not only around the Bay Area, but around the country. In fact, now that work has resulted in the delivery of family math kids to hundreds of thousands of kids around the U.S. and some of the largest school districts in the country. This is work that could not have been done without the expertise and commitment of Tandem leaders and staff and the ways that they have led our work in beginning to improve family engagement in early math for children, families, and communities around the country. Very grateful to be a partner of Tandem, Partners in Early Learning!”
Eric Dearing

Professor, Boston College and Development and Research in Early Math (D.R.E.M.E)
